			Definition of push
			
									- n. - A pustule; a pimple.
 
									- v. t. - To press against with force; to drive or impel by
   pressure; to endeavor to drive by steady pressure, without striking; --
   opposed to draw.
 
									- v. t. - To thrust the points of the horns against; to gore.
 
									- v. t. - To press or urge forward; to drive; to push an objection
   too far.
 
									- v. t. - To bear hard upon; to perplex; to embarrass.
 
									- v. t. - To importune; to press with solicitation; to tease.
 
									- v. i. - To make a thrust; to shove; as, to push with the horns or
   with a sword.
 
									- v. i. - To make an advance, attack, or effort; to be energetic;
   as, a man must push in order to succeed.
 
									- v. i. - To burst pot, as a bud or shoot.
 
									- n. - A thrust with a pointed instrument, or with the end of a
   thing.
 
									- n. - Any thrust. pressure, impulse, or force, or force applied; a
   shove; as, to give the ball the first push.
 
									- n. - An assault or attack; an effort; an attempt; hence, the time
   or occasion for action.
 
									- n. - The faculty of overcoming obstacles; aggressive energy; as,
   he has push, or he has no push.
